    Former WWE Champion Says He Was Considered Over Roman Reigns For Major Push

    Former WWE Champion Big E has revealed that WWE once viewed him as a potential candidate for a major push alongside Roman Reigns during the early stages of both stars’ main roster careers.

    While the company ultimately went in a different direction, Big E admitted he believes WWE made the correct call.

    Speaking on Notsam Wrestling, Big E reflected on a conversation he had around 2013. That discussion granted him an interesting glimpse into WWE’s long-term plans. Although nothing was ever guaranteed in the squared circle of creative, the comment stuck with him years later.

    Big E recalls being in the conversation with Roman Reigns

    According to Big E, one of WWE’s writers told him there was internal discussion about whether he or Roman Reigns would become the company’s next heavily promoted young star.

    “At one point the rumor I was getting from one of the writers was — and they definitely made the right decision — but at the time I was told there was kind of a choice… around 2013, it was kind of Roman or me as far as the next young guy they really wanted to push,” the former WWE Champion said.

    Looking back with the benefit of hindsight, Big E had no hesitation in acknowledging that WWE’s decision paid off.

    “It’s very clear Roman was the right choice,” he added.

    Big E’s comments weren’t framed as frustration or regret. Instead, they offered a candid look at how quickly plans can change behind the scenes in professional wrestling. As fans know, creative directions often shift before they ever reach television. This proves that even the strongest rumors can tap out before the opening bell.

    Big E also recently discussed how his own WWE Championship reign was originally scheduled to follow a different path. He revealed that the initial plan called for him to lose the title to Seth Rollins at Day 1 before regaining it at WrestleMania 38. However, multiple creative changes — including Roman Reigns’ illness and Brock Lesnar’s addition to the title match — altered those plans completely.

    While history took a different route, Big E’s latest comments provide another fascinating look at the many “what ifs” that have shaped WWE over the years.
